Font Size: a A A

Routing Research And Node Design For Opportunistic Networks

Posted on:2017-05-05Degree:MasterType:Thesis
Country:ChinaCandidate:Y D WangFull Text:PDF
GTID:2308330488457827Subject:Electronic and communication engineering
Abstract/Summary:PDF Full Text Request
Opportunistic network is a kind of self organizing network with delay tolerance. It does not need the complete path between the source node and the destination node, and only rely on the chance of meeting between nodes to realize the transmission of message. Because of its convenient, flexible, low cost and other characteristics, the opportunistic network would be a important supplement for the traditional wireless network in some situations. In order to meet the demand of the adaptive routing networking opportunities, some research and design are made which including the opportunistic network routing method based on ant colonyalgorithm (ant colony optimization, ACO) and neural network algorithm. Nodes with random behavior using ant colony algorithm while using neural network algorithm to deal with nodes with regularity behavior.The main research work of this paper is as follows:1. Research on how to combine ant colony algorithm and neural network algorithm with opportunity network routing, and design the overall process of the routing algorithm.2. Improve the traditional ant colony algorithm based on the characteristics of the opportunity network. A way to combined heuristic algorithm with pheromone is proposed to solve the contradiction between the convergence speed and the avoidance of local preferential solution. In the way of pheromone updating, it is proposed that using routing message with backtrace to carry on the back-track pheromone. In the aspect of node routing construction, a new method of node routing based on opportunistic network routing is proposed.3. In the neural network modeling, it is put forward that using the node’s historical transmission quality information instead of a single connected state information, to better adapt to the characteristics of the opportunistic network. At the same time, based on the middleware technology, a kind of load balancing technology in opportunistic node is proposed.4. Construct the corresponding simulation system based on the designed scheme. Build simulation framework, write the corresponding algorithm, routing model, data cache module and collect the corresponding experimental dataset. Simulations in four different scenarios of data set are made. By comparing the performance results with other routing algorithm like probabilistic routing algorithm and spray focus routing algorithm, algorithm in this paper has certain advantages in delivery success rate and node resources consumption while running on the experimental datasets with community characteristics.
Keywords/Search Tags:opportunistic network, routing, ant colony algorithm, neural network, load balance
PDF Full Text Request
Related items